This root primarily relates to reeds, rushes, and hollow stems, often associated with fireflies or musical instruments. It also extends to describe a cowardly person.

Derived headwords

اليَرَاعnoun
  1. 1.
    fireflyclassical

    A type of insect that flies at night and emits light, resembling fire.

  2. 2.
    reedsboth

    Hollow stems of plants, such as reeds or rushes.

يَرَاعَةnoun
  1. 1.
    reedboth

    A single hollow stem of a reed or rush.

  2. 2.
    cowardclassical

    A person who is timid or easily frightened.

Parallel reading

اليراع: جمع يراعة، وهو ذباب يطير بالليل كأنه نار.
Al-yara' is the plural of yara'ah, which is a fly that flies at night as if it were fire.
واليراع: القصب.
And al-yara' means reeds.
واليراعة: القصبة.
And al-yara'ah means a reed.
ويقال للجبان يراع ويراعة.
And a coward is called yara' and yara'ah.
سبي من يراعته نفاه * أتي مده صخر ولوب
Taken from its reed bed, it was expelled, its flow brought by rock and flood.
فيقال إنه أراد باليراعة الاجمة.
It is said that he intended by al-yara'ah the thicket.
